logo

唤醒我的虚拟主机设置全面指南与实用技巧

2025-08-24 by Joshua Nash 来源:互联网
本文《唤醒我的虚拟主机设置,全面指南与实用技巧》详细介绍了如何激活和优化虚拟主机的设置,帮助用户更好地管理和使用虚拟主机资源,内容涵盖虚拟主机的基本概念、常见控制面板(如cPanel、Plesk)的使用方法、域名绑定与解析设置、FTP与数据库配置,以及提升网站性能的实用技巧,文章还强调了安全性设置,包括SSL证书安装、文件权限管理及定期备份的重要性,通过清晰的步骤说明和操作建议,读者可以快速掌握虚拟主机的核心配置技巧,确保网站稳定、安全、高效运行,适合初学者和有一定经验的用户参考学习。

在当今数字化飞速发展的时代,拥有一个功能齐全、配置合理的虚拟主机对于网站的稳定运行至关重要,许多用户在初次设置或使用虚拟主机时常常感到无从下手,甚至在遇到问题时束手无策,本文将深入解析如何“唤醒”你的虚拟主机设置,帮助你全面优化服务器性能,保障网站的高效与稳定运行,无论你是刚入门的新手,还是希望进一步提升服务器管理能力的中级用户,本文都将为你提供实用、系统的指导和建议。

我们将从虚拟主机的基本概念讲起,逐步过渡到设置流程、常见问题的排查方法,以及性能优化技巧,帮助你真正掌握虚拟主机的管理与维护,打造一个高效、安全、可持续运行的网站环境。


了解虚拟主机的基本概念

在正式开始配置虚拟主机之前,我们首先需要明确什么是虚拟主机,以及它的工作原理。

虚拟主机是一种通过虚拟化技术将一台物理服务器划分为多个独立“虚拟”服务器的解决方案,每个虚拟主机都能拥有独立的操作系统环境、文件系统、数据库和网络配置,彼此之间互不干扰,这种方式不仅大幅降低了服务器成本,也提升了资源利用率,使得个人开发者和中小企业也能轻松获得专业级的网站托管服务。

虚拟主机通常基于共享主机环境,即多个用户的网站共同使用同一台服务器的硬件资源(如CPU、内存、硬盘等),虽然资源是共享的,但通过虚拟化技术的隔离机制,每个用户仍然可以拥有相对独立的运行环境,能够自由配置Web服务器、安装应用程序、管理数据库等。

常见的虚拟主机支持的Web服务器软件包括 ApacheNginx,数据库支持如 MySQLMariaDB 等,同时还提供 FTP、SSH、控制面板(如 cPanel、Plesk)等管理工具,极大地方便了用户的日常维护与管理。

掌握这些基本概念,有助于你在选择虚拟主机提供商、配置服务器环境以及优化网站性能时做出更明智的决策,我们将详细讲解虚拟主机的设置流程。


设置虚拟主机的关键步骤

要让虚拟主机真正“跑起来”,需要完成以下几个关键步骤:

选择合适的虚拟主机服务商

选择一家稳定、可靠、服务完善的虚拟主机提供商至关重要,建议关注以下几点:

  • 提供商的服务器稳定性与在线时间(Uptime)
  • 是否支持你所需的技术栈(如 PHP、MySQL、Python 等)
  • 是否提供 24/7 客户支持
  • 是否具备良好的用户评价与口碑
获取登录信息与控制面板访问权限

购买服务后,你会收到一封包含服务器IP地址、用户名、密码以及控制面板访问链接的邮件,常见的控制面板包括:

  • cPanel:功能全面,适合大多数用户
  • Plesk:跨平台支持,界面友好
  • DirectAdmin:轻量级,适合有一定技术基础的用户

登录控制面板后,你就可以开始管理你的网站文件、数据库、邮件账户、SSL证书等。

配置域名解析

要让网站通过域名访问,必须完成域名解析,你需要登录你的域名注册商的管理界面,修改以下记录:

  • A记录:将域名指向服务器的IP地址
  • CNAME记录(可选):用于设置子域名(如 www、blog)

解析生效后,你的网站即可通过域名正常访问。

上传网站文件与配置数据库

进入控制面板后,创建网站根目录(如 public_html),上传你的网站文件(HTML、CSS、JS、图片等),如果你的网站基于内容管理系统(如 WordPress、Joomla、Drupal),可使用一键安装功能快速部署。

还需创建数据库,并在网站配置文件中填写正确的数据库连接信息(如用户名、密码、数据库名等),以确保网站能正常连接数据库。

安全设置

安全是网站运营的基础,建议你完成以下设置:

  • 启用 SSL 证书,实现 HTTPS 加密访问
  • 设置强密码,避免被暴力破解
  • 定期备份网站数据与数据库
  • 限制不必要的访问权限,关闭未使用的端口和服务

完成以上步骤后,你的虚拟主机就能正常运行,并为你的网站提供稳定的托管服务。


常见问题及解决方法

在使用虚拟主机的过程中,用户可能会遇到一些常见问题,如网站无法访问、加载缓慢、数据库连接失败等,以下是几种典型问题及其解决方法:

网站无法访问
  • 检查域名解析是否正确:使用 ping 域名nslookup 命令查看是否指向正确的服务器IP。
  • 检查网站目录配置:确认控制面板中网站根目录是否正确,index文件是否存在。
  • 检查服务器状态:联系主机提供商确认服务器是否正常运行。
  • 检查防火墙设置:确保服务器的80、443等常用端口未被封锁。
网站加载速度慢
  • 使用性能分析工具:如 Google PageSpeed Insights、GTmetrix 等,分析加载瓶颈。
  • 优化网站资源:压缩图片、启用浏览器缓存、合并CSS/JS文件。
  • 启用CDN分发网络加速静态资源加载。
  • 优化数据库查询:减少冗余查询、使用索引、定期清理冗余数据。
数据库连接失败
  • 检查数据库配置信息:确认用户名、密码、数据库名称是否正确。
  • 检查数据库服务状态:登录控制面板确认数据库是否正常运行。
  • 修复数据库表:使用数据库管理工具(如 phpMyAdmin)修复损坏的表。
  • 恢复备份:如果数据库损坏严重,可尝试恢复最近的备份。

这些问题虽然常见,但只要掌握基本的排查方法,大多数情况下都可以快速解决。


优化虚拟主机性能的实用技巧

为了让你的虚拟主机始终保持最佳性能,除了基础设置和问题排查外,还需要采取一些优化策略:

合理分配服务器资源
  • 避免运行过多不必要的服务或脚本,减少资源占用。
  • 优化代码结构,避免低效循环或重复请求。
  • 调整 PHP 配置(如 memory_limit、max_execution_time)以提升脚本执行效率。
使用轻量级Web服务器
  • 如果你的网站访问量不大,建议使用 Nginx 替代 Apache,Nginx 在处理高并发请求时更高效。
  • 配置反向代理与负载均衡,提高网站响应速度。
启用缓存机制
  • 浏览器缓存:设置合适的缓存头,减少重复请求。
  • CDN 缓存:通过 CDN 缓存静态资源,加快全球用户访问速度。
  • 服务器端缓存:使用 Redis 或 Memcached 缓存高频访问的数据,减少数据库压力。
定期清理与维护
  • 清理服务器上的日志文件、临时文件和缓存数据,释放磁盘空间。
  • 定期检查服务器资源使用情况,避免资源耗尽导致服务中断。
实时监控与安全防护
  • 使用监控工具(如 Zabbix、Cacti)实时查看服务器 CPU、内存、磁盘 I/O 等运行状态。
  • 设置自动告警机制,及时发现异常情况。
  • 定期更新系统与应用程序,修补安全漏洞,防止被攻击。

通过以上优化手段,你的虚拟主机不仅能够提升运行效率,还能增强网站的安全性与稳定性。


持续学习与优化虚拟主机管理

掌握虚拟主机的设置与优化,不仅能提升网站的稳定性,还能显著增强你对服务器运维的理解,随着技术的不断演进,新的工具、框架和最佳实践层出不穷,持续学习与实践,是提升技术能力、应对未来挑战的关键。

你可以通过以下方式不断提升自己的服务器管理能力:

  • 阅读官方文档:如 cPanel、Plesk、Apache、Nginx 的官方文档,获取权威信息。
  • 参与技术社区:如 Stack Overflow、GitHub、Reddit 的 r/sysadmin 等,交流经验、解决问题。
  • 学习在线课程:如 Udemy、Coursera、慕课网等平台提供的 Linux 运维、服务器管理课程。
  • 实践与项目驱动:搭建个人博客、开源项目、实验环境,不断练习和积累经验。

只有不断学习与实践,才能真正掌握虚拟主机的管理精髓,让你在面对各种服务器问题时更加游刃有余。


虚拟主机作为现代网站运营的基础,其设置、维护与优化不容忽视,从基本概念到实际操作,从问题排查到性能优化,每一个环节都直接影响网站的运行效果与用户体验。

希望通过本文的讲解,你能对虚拟主机有更全面、深入的理解,并掌握一套实用的配置与管理方法,在今后的网站运维过程中,做到心中有数、操作有序,真正实现“唤醒

image
超值优选 限时抢购 轻量云服务器 1核1G 15元/起

热卖推荐 上云必备低价长效云服务器99元/1年,OSS 低至 118.99 元/1年,官方优选推荐

热卖推荐 香港、美国、韩国、日本、限时优惠 立刻购买

优质托管支持

高质量、安全的网络托管方面拥有十多年的经验我们是您在线旅程的战略合作伙伴。

联系我们 企业微信